Output 42e2e015afe321d7daf95d06d4864f5643a64a29c43dce568c66971647246236:12

value
186810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ae6a5f864ff60fcd3cb185d31f3b6482fe8c4c72 OP_EQUAL
address
3HbEvrhvEtqdmDDYqePgzgfYm8ZKC2LH9y
transaction
42e2e015afe321d7daf95d06d4864f5643a64a29c43dce568c66971647246236
spent
true